Which method is used to obtain pure metals from the impure metals got after reduction?
AElectrolysis
BRoasting
CCalcination
DLeaching
Answer & Solution
Correct answer: A. Electrolysis
1. Metals obtained by reduction still contain impurities.
2. These impurities must be removed to get pure metal, a step called refining.
3. The electrolysis (electrolytic) method is used for this refining.
4. Roasting and calcination are ore-treatment steps, not refining of the metal, so they are wrong.
